The results from this weekend:

Bonnyrigg White Eagles 4-1 APIA

South Coast Wolves 1-2 Marconi

Sydney Pan Hellenic UTS Olympic Sharks 0-1 Sydney United

Rockdale 1-0 Bankstown City Lions

Manly United 0-2 Blacktown City Demons

West Sydney Berries 2-1 Sutherland

So the game of the round ends in a 0-1 victory for Sydney United. marconi pick up a late winner. Bonnyrigg Demolish APIA Rockdale win the battle of macedonia against Bankstown and Blacktown spring a minor upset beating Manly 0-2 away. West Sydney Berries cap off the round with a shock 2-1 win against defending champions Sutherland who have stumbled to 2 losses from 2 games.

The table looks like this

Team Played Won Drawn Lost GD Pts
1st Bonnyrigg 2 2 0 0 +4 6

2nd Syd Utd 2 2 0 0 +4 6

3rd Blacktown 2 2 0 0 +3 6

4th Marconi 2 2 0 0 +2 6

5th Syd Olym 2 1 0 1 +1 3

6th West Syd 2 1 0 1 0 3

7th Rockdale 2 1 0 1 -2 3

8th Bankstown 2 0 1 1 -1 1

9th Manly Utd 2 0 1 1 -2 1

10th Sth Cst 2 0 0 2 -2 0

11th Sutho 2 0 0 2 -3 0

12th APIA 2 0 0 2 -4 0
